| Obverse description | At centre-left, an intaglio portrait of Damdiny Sükhbaatar (2 February 1893 – 20 February 1923), founding member of the Mongolian People's Party and commander of the revolutionary partisan army, faces three-quarters right. To his left, a Paiza (Gerege), the imperial tablet of authority used by Mongol officials and envoys to requisition goods and services, is rendered in fine line engraving. The National Coat of Arms of Mongolia appears at upper right, set against a guilloche underprint. |
|---|---|
| Obverse lettering | 50 ᠕᠐ ᠮᠣᠩᠭᠣᠯ ᠪᠠᠩᠬᠢ ᠲᠠᠪᠢᠨ ᠲᠥᠭᠥᠷᠢᠭ (Translation: Mongolia, Bank of Mongolia, Fifty Tögrög) |
| Reverse description | The central vignette presents an intaglio landscape of snow-capped Mongolian mountain ranges receding into the distance, with a valley floor occupied by three grazing horses rendered in detailed line engraving against a backdrop of conifer trees. To the left, a tall ornate panel in dark red carries the vertical Cyrillic inscription МОНГОЛБАНК and incorporates a soyombo guilloche medallion at its head. Denomination numerals appear in each corner, with МОНГОЛ УЛС at top centre and ТӨГРӨГ along the lower border. |
